Application

The Day Hospital Program receives internal referrals from other Southlake Child and Adolescent Mental Health Program. Referrals are also accepted from the patient's physician or psychiatrist. The referring physician should make a referral to the Outpatient Psychiatric Consultation and indicate Day Hospital on the form. Referral form is available on Oceans E-referral.

Description of Services:

A day hospital program serving youth from 13 to 18 years of age who live in York Region. The program provides services for clients with severe psychiatric disorders which are hindering their ability to function in certain areas of their life. The program offers an 8-space specialized Care and Treatment classroom and intensive psychotherapy services provided by an interprofessional team of psychiatrists, child and youth counsellors, social worker, transition workers, and a special education teacher from the York Region District School Board. Treatments are integrated throughout the school day and are drawn from both group and family therapy models. Program length is one semester.
